• Make sure that the air inlet and outlet are not obstructed.
• Do not place the device on combustible ground.
• Before maintenance, cleaning or transporting the device allow the device to cool down completely.
• Do not obstruct the ventilation or heat dispersion openings.
• Do not use the appliance immediately below a fixed power outlet.
• In order to avoid overheating, do not cover the heater.
• The heater must not be used if the glass panels are damaged.
• The heater must not be located immediately below a socket outlet.

CAUTION:
Some parts of this product can become very hot and cause burns. Particular attention has to be given
where children and vulnerable people are present.
